Bài giảng Phân tích và thiết kế hệ thống hướng đối tượng dùng UML - Module 8: Thiết kế kiến trúc - Dương Anh Đức
Số trang: 68
Loại file: pdf
Dung lượng: 552.18 KB
Lượt xem: 18
Lượt tải: 0
Xem trước 7 trang đầu tiên của tài liệu này:
Thông tin tài liệu:
Bài giảng Phân tích và thiết kế hệ thống hướng đối tượng dùng UML - Module 8: Thiết kế kiến trúc nhằm mục tiêu tìm hiểu mục đích của công đoạn thiết kế kiến trúc và thời điểm thực hiện công đoạn này, diễn giải về các cơ chế thiết kế và cài đặt và cách gán chúng từ các cơ chế phân tích, tìm hiểu về subsystems và interfaces và vai trò của chúng trong kiến trúc hệ thống, mô tả quy trình xác định các interfaces và subsystems, tìm hiểu các lý lẽ và các cở sở hỗ trợ cho các quyết định về kiến trúc.
Nội dung trích xuất từ tài liệu:
Bài giảng Phân tích và thiết kế hệ thống hướng đối tượng dùng UML - Module 8: Thiết kế kiến trúc - Dương Anh Đức Phaân tích vaø Thieát keá Höôùng ñoái töôïng duøng UML Module 8: Thieát keá kieán truùcP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 1Muïc tieâu: w Tìm hieåu muïc ñích cuûa coâng ñoaïn Thieát keá kieán truùc vaø thôøi ñieåm thöïc hieän coâng ñoaïn naøy w Dieãn giaûi veà caùc cô cheá thieát keá vaø caøi ñaët vaø caùch gaùn chuùng töø caùc cô cheá phaân tích w Tìm hieåu veà subsystems aaø interfaces vaø vai troø cuûa chuùng trong kieán truùc heä thoáng w Moâ taû quy trình xaùc ñònh caùc interfaces vaø subsystems w Tìm hieåu caùc lyù leõ vaø caùc côû sôû hoã trôï cho caùc quyeát ñònh veà kieán truùcP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 2Vò trí cuûa Phaân tích kieán truùc Architectural Analysis Architectural Describe Review the Architecture Describe Architecture Reviewer Architect Design Concurrency Distribution Subsystem Design Use-Case Analysis Review the Use-Case Design Design Designer Design Reviewer Class DesignP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 3Toång quan veà phaân tích kieán truùc Glossary Software Architecture Design Document Design Supplementary Guidelines Guidelines Specifications Architectural Analysis Classes Design Design Model Design ModelP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 4Architectural Design Topics w Caùc khaùi nieäm then choát w Caùc cô cheá thieát keá vaø caøi ñaët w Caùc Design Class vaø Subsystem w Caùc khaû naêng taùi söû duïng w Toå chöùc moâ hình thieát keá w CheckpointsP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 5Architectural Design Topics w Caùc khaùi nieäm then choát w Caùc cô cheá thieát keá vaø caøi ñaët w Caùc Design Class vaø Subsystem w Caùc khaû naêng taùi söû duïng w Toå chöùc moâ hình thieát keá w CheckpointsP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 6Moâ hình kieán truùc “4+1 View” Logical View Implementation View End-user Analysts/Designers Programmers Functionality Structure Software management Use-Case View Process View Deployment View ...
Nội dung trích xuất từ tài liệu:
Bài giảng Phân tích và thiết kế hệ thống hướng đối tượng dùng UML - Module 8: Thiết kế kiến trúc - Dương Anh Đức Phaân tích vaø Thieát keá Höôùng ñoái töôïng duøng UML Module 8: Thieát keá kieán truùcP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 1Muïc tieâu: w Tìm hieåu muïc ñích cuûa coâng ñoaïn Thieát keá kieán truùc vaø thôøi ñieåm thöïc hieän coâng ñoaïn naøy w Dieãn giaûi veà caùc cô cheá thieát keá vaø caøi ñaët vaø caùch gaùn chuùng töø caùc cô cheá phaân tích w Tìm hieåu veà subsystems aaø interfaces vaø vai troø cuûa chuùng trong kieán truùc heä thoáng w Moâ taû quy trình xaùc ñònh caùc interfaces vaø subsystems w Tìm hieåu caùc lyù leõ vaø caùc côû sôû hoã trôï cho caùc quyeát ñònh veà kieán truùcP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 2Vò trí cuûa Phaân tích kieán truùc Architectural Analysis Architectural Describe Review the Architecture Describe Architecture Reviewer Architect Design Concurrency Distribution Subsystem Design Use-Case Analysis Review the Use-Case Design Design Designer Design Reviewer Class DesignP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 3Toång quan veà phaân tích kieán truùc Glossary Software Architecture Design Document Design Supplementary Guidelines Guidelines Specifications Architectural Analysis Classes Design Design Model Design ModelP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 4Architectural Design Topics w Caùc khaùi nieäm then choát w Caùc cô cheá thieát keá vaø caøi ñaët w Caùc Design Class vaø Subsystem w Caùc khaû naêng taùi söû duïng w Toå chöùc moâ hình thieát keá w CheckpointsP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 5Architectural Design Topics w Caùc khaùi nieäm then choát w Caùc cô cheá thieát keá vaø caøi ñaët w Caùc Design Class vaø Subsystem w Caùc khaû naêng taùi söû duïng w Toå chöùc moâ hình thieát keá w CheckpointsPT & TK Höôùng ñoái töôïng – Thieát keá kieán truùcDöông Anh Ñöùc 6Moâ hình kieán truùc “4+1 View” Logical View Implementation View End-user Analysts/Designers Programmers Functionality Structure Software management Use-Case View Process View Deployment View ...
Tìm kiếm theo từ khóa liên quan:
Thiết kế hệ thống hướng đối tượng Hệ thống hướng đối tượng dùng UML Thiết kế kiến trúc Thiết kế kiến trúc Tin học ứng dụng Tin học ứng dụng trong kiến trúcTài liệu có liên quan:
-
Bài giảng Kiến trúc nhập môn - Th.S Trần Minh Tùng
21 trang 425 0 0 -
Tài liệu bồi dưỡng giáo viên sử dụng SGK Tin học 10 Cánh diều (Định hướng Tin học ứng dụng)
61 trang 299 0 0 -
106 trang 259 0 0
-
101 trang 211 1 0
-
20 trang 191 0 0
-
Giáo trình Mạng máy tính (Nghề: Tin học ứng dụng - Trung cấp) - Trường Cao đẳng Cộng đồng Đồng Tháp
189 trang 174 0 0 -
175 trang 165 0 0
-
Giáo trình Tin học ứng dụng: Phần 1 - Trường ĐH Tài nguyên và Môi trường Hà Nội
125 trang 162 0 0 -
Bài giảng Tin học ứng dụng: Kiểm định trung bình - Trường ĐH Y dược Huế
25 trang 155 0 0 -
Bài tập lớn môn Phát triển phần mềm hướng dịch vụ
16 trang 144 1 0